ATM39B-556757
Negotiable
Min.Order:1
Quick Details View All >
Shenzhen Autofocus Technology Co., Ltd.
ATIC39-B4
ATIC27B4
ATIC17E1 (A2C33648)
AC00
A62500116W
A2C33648
Product Details
ATM39B-556757 auto ic
Contact Supplier
You May Like
New Products
Find Similar Products By Category
Quick Details